Vantage Plus MAX II Pre-harvest Application Timing Guide
Crop
Crop stage for optimum application timing (30% or less moisture content)
Wheat, barley, oats
•H
ard dough stage. Press kernel with thumbnail – impression will remain on the kernel.
• Typically 3 to 5 days before you would swath.
• Check with maltster before spraying malt barley.
Canola
•P
ods are green to yellow.
• Most seeds have turned from green to yellow or brown.
• If the crop is a Roundup Ready® canola variety, the pre-harvest application will not dry down the
crop. Weed control is unaffected.
Flax
•M
ost bolls are brown (75-80%).
Peas
•L
ower and middle pods are brown with dry seeds (75-80%).
•U
pper pods are yellow and wrinkled with rubbery seeds.
Lentils
•L
ower pods (bottom 15%) are brown and seeds rattle.
After application (all crops)
•Wait 3 full days (72 hours) before swathing. This
maximizes weed control by allowing time for
thorough translocation to the roots.
•Wait 7 days before harvesting (straight cutting
or swath pickup).
Post-Harvest Weed Control with
Vantage Plus MAX II
Use Vantage Plus MAX ll after harvest to control
perennial weeds including Canada thistle, dandelion,
quackgrass and foxtail barley to get next year’s crops
off to a cleaner start. With post-harvest application,
the quality of control depends on adequate weed
growth after harvest. Here are tips to get the best
weed control:
1. C
ut stubble as high as possible to leave as many plant
leaves as possible.
4. A
fter harvest apply Vantage Plus MAX ll at rates
ranging from 0.75 litres per acre to 1.5 litres per acre
when adequate growth is present:
• Quackgrass: 6-8 inches of green growth with a
minimum of 3-4 fully expanded leaves.
• Canada thistle: three or more leaves of new growth
after harvest. Wait at least 2 weeks after harvest.
• Dandelion: greater than 6 inches in diameter.
• Foxtail barley: when new tillers appear indicating the
plants are actively growing.
Weed Control Following a Frost
When looking for perennial weed control in the fall you
may have to deal with frosts. An application of Vantage
Plus MAX ll may be possible even when temperatures
fall as low as -8°C. Follow the tips below:
2. S
pread straw and chaff adequately to leave plants
exposed.
•Wait at least 2 days for the plants to recuperate and
then check for frost damage. Make sure to check all
areas of the field as low-lying areas tend to receive
more frost than higher ground.
3. S
pray when new plant growth is evident or when
enough leaves are present, depending on the
weed species.
•If frost occurs, ensure weeds are actively growing
– at least 60 per cent of the plant must be green for
Vantage Plus MAX ll to work effectively.
•Do not apply after a killing frost.
